A municipality on the plateau between Lana and Val d'Ultimo
Tesimo lies on a sunny plateau overlooking the Adige Valley, positioned between Lana and the entrance to Val d'Ultimo, a short distance from Merano. This sheltered, well-exposed location has favoured the development of high-quality agriculture over the centuries and the construction of numerous manor houses, today among the landscape's distinctive features. The municipality includes several hamlets and scattered farmsteads, linked by scenic roads winding through vineyards and woods. The moderate altitude and favourable climate make the plateau a point of balance between the warmer, busier valley floor and the cooler, wilder mountains of Val d'Ultimo. From here both Merano and the higher hiking areas are easily reached, making Tesimo a good base for exploring the whole area.
Castles and historic residences
The territory of Tesimo boasts one of the highest densities of castles and noble residences in all of South Tyrol. Among the most notable are Castel Zwingenberg, an imposing manor overlooking the plateau, and the Fahlburg, an elegant stately residence surrounded by vineyards. Particularly well known is Katzenzungen castle, whose garden is home to the Versoaln vine, considered one of the oldest and largest in Europe: a specimen that has produced grapes for centuries on an exceptionally large pergola. These residences, built mostly between the Middle Ages and the Renaissance period, bear witness to the strategic and agricultural importance of the area, a crossroads between the Adige Valley and the side valleys. Many remain private property, but they stay clearly visible from the trails crossing the plateau, contributing decisively to the charm of the landscape.
Prissiano and the villages of the area
The municipality of Tesimo also includes the village of Prissiano (Prissian), set lower down the slope descending towards the Adige Valley. Prissiano preserves a compact historic centre, with traditional houses and small courtyards surrounded by terraced vineyards, and together with the main village of Tesimo forms one of the two main hubs of the municipal territory. The settlement's distribution across several hamlets, typical of this part of South Tyrol, reflects the area's historic agricultural organisation, made up of isolated farmsteads and small villages linked by mule tracks later turned into roads. Walking between Tesimo and Prissiano reveals this settlement pattern up close, alternating views of vineyards, historic residences and farmhouses still inhabited and cultivated today.
Apple orchards, vineyards and chestnut groves
The agricultural economy of Tesimo rests on three main crops that shape the plateau's landscape: apple orchards, occupying the more regular and better-exposed strips of land, vineyards, often grown on pergolas according to South Tyrolean tradition, and chestnut groves, found mainly at the edges bordering the woodland. This combination of crops, the result of centuries of adaptation to the local microclimate, gives the area a variety of landscapes that changes visibly with the seasons: from the spring blossom of the apple trees to the deep green of summer, through to the autumn colours of vines and chestnuts. Proximity to Merano has historically favoured the marketing of produce, while chestnuts remain tied to a more local and seasonal consumption, often the centrepiece of traditional autumn festivals held throughout the area.
Mild climate, trails and walks
The mild climate of the Tesimo plateau, favoured by its sunny exposure and the shelter of the surrounding mountains, makes the area pleasant to explore in every season of the year. A dense network of scenic trails links farmsteads, castles and villages, offering walks of varying length and difficulty through vineyards, orchards and deciduous woods. Many routes offer open views over Merano and the Adige Valley, and on clearer days the eye can reach as far as the peaks of the Dolomites, clearly visible on the horizon. For those seeking more demanding walks, the plateau also serves as a gateway to the trails of Val d'Ultimo, where the landscape gradually becomes more mountainous. The combination of a favourable climate, well-tended agricultural landscape and wide views makes Tesimo a popular destination for hiking tourism in every season.
